The suspect crates were intended to be a teaser promotion for P&G's biggest-ever sweepstakes in Brazil, called "P&G Faustão's Airplane," with multiple drawings to be held on the Sunday afternoon variety show hosted by Fausto Silva, Brazil's most popular TV host. Six lucky winners will each win the equivalent of an airplane full of more than $100,000 worth of prizes, including two cars, bars of gold, everything needed to fully outfit an entire home, and of course multiple P&G products. P&G quickly canceled plans to distribute more mystery wooden crates.
